Introduced a new free blocks list. Free blocks are now re-used before
new blocks are allocated from the pool. There is a new status variable
which can be queried by "show status like key_blocks_unused".
include/keycache.h:
WL#1700 - Properly count key_blocks_used and key_blocks_current.
free_block_list is the new free blocks list. It is implemented like a stack (LIFO).
blocks_unused holds the number of never used blocks plus the number of blocks in the free list.
Removed the variable global_blocks_used, as it was always the same as blocks_used.

Fixed wrong usage of str_value in Item::save_in_field
This could caused a stack overrun with some very special INSERT ... SELECT ... GROUP BY queries where the GROUP BY value was an expression that generated a NULL value. (Bug #3265)
The Item_copy_string::save_in_field() function is from 4.1 and helps optimized this case a bit
